Приветствую Вас Гость | RSS

Delphi заготовки

Понедельник, 29.04.2024, 22:32
Главная » Архив материалов
Просмотров: 23231 | Добавил: NetSoftWare | Дата: 10.02.2012 | Комментарии (0)

Просмотров: 975 | Добавил: NetSoftWare | Дата: 07.02.2012 | Комментарии (2)

Пример функции расчета чисел Фибаначи
Чи́сла Фибона́ччи — элементы числовой последовательности 0, 1, 1, 2, 3, 5, 8, 13, 21, 34, 55, 89, 144, 233, 377, 610, 987, 1597, 2584, 4181, 6765, 10946, … (последовательность A000045 в OEIS) в которой каждое последующее число равно сумме двух предыдущих чисел. Название по имени средневекового математика Леонардо Пизанского (известного как Фибоначчи)[1]. Иногда число 0 не рассматривается как член последовательности. Более формально, последовательность чисел Фибоначчи задается линейным рекуррентным соотношением: Иногда числа Фибоначчи рассматривают и для отрицательных номеров n как двусторонне бесконечную последовательность, удовлетворяющую тому же рекуррентному соотношению. При этом члены с отрицательными индексами легко получить с помощью эквивалентной формулы «назад»:

пример кода  на Pascal/Delphi для расчета числа  Фибаначи.

    Function GetFibo(g:integer):integer;
     var ... Читать дальше »
Просмотров: 2487 | Добавил: NetSoftWare | Дата: 15.01.2012 | Комментарии (0)

 Автоматизированное  место: определение, основные принципы построения

     Возрастающие темпы информатизации сообщества быстро повышают значение вычислительной техники в управленческих процессах. Использование вероятностей модной  техники для полной автоматизации процесса  полной информации позволяет непомерно увеличит производительность труда, повысить высокая эффективность работы с документами и ускорить активный обмен управленческой информацией. 
     В настоящее и жаркое время большое и значительное распространение получила концепция  особенно автоматизированных систем управления, направо ленных на локальную обработку информации. Это разрешает организовать  адского труда управленческого персонала и автоматизировать выполнение им своих функций. Для максимальной реализации данной грандиозной идеи необходимо творение для каждого высокого уровня управ ... Читать дальше »
Просмотров: 1313 | Добавил: NetSoftWare | Дата: 12.09.2011 | Комментарии (0)

Функция провеки текста на русские / латинские буквы. возвращает процентное соотношение кирилицы и латиницы

возвращает тип значения  

 TntStr=record
    Fl:real;
    Text:string;
    TextComment:string;
  end;

Fl:real; - процентное соотношение
Text:string; - краткий комментарий
TextComment:string; более подробный

Function GetRusEngText(s:string):TntStr; сам заголовок функции

пример  вывода

Англиских букв 342
Русских букв 64
Знаков 165
Цифр и (мат знаков 0-9,%,/,+,-,*,\)  134
Всего пробелов 193
Всего длина текста 898
Процентное соотношение RUS/ENG = 16%


исходник доступен по ссылки
/download/RusENG.rar
Просмотров: 1065 | Добавил: NetSoftWare | Дата: 16.08.2011 | Комментарии (0)



процедура расчета функции


procedure TForm1.Button2Click(Sender: TObject);
   var a,y,dx,Xn,Xk,x:Extended;
   trow:integer;
begin
dx:=00;
    if trystrtofloat(edit1.text,xn) and trystrtofloat(edit2.text,xk) and trystrtofloat(edit3.text,dx) and (dx>0) and trystrtofloat(edit4.text,a)  then begin // проверяем условие
    x:=xn;
    form1.StringGrid1.Cells[0,0]:='Значения X';
    form1.StringGrid1.Cells[1,0]:='Значения Y';
    form1.StringGrid1.RowCount:=round((xk-xn)/dx)+1;
    form1.Series1.Clear;
    form1.Series2.Clear;
    trow:=1;
      ... Читать дальше »
Просмотров: 1239 | Добавил: NetSoftWare | Дата: 18.07.2011 | Комментарии (1)

Программа рисования линий как в вконтакте
эффект Alpha наложения  пример реализации
Alpha Pascal Delphi

на основе формул

Приём.Blue=alpha* Источн.Blue+(1-alpha)* Приём.Blue
Приём.Green=alpha* Источн.Green+(1-alpha)* Приём.Green
Приём.Red=alpha* Источн.Red+(1-alpha)* Приём.Red
Приём.alpha=alpha* Источн.alpha+(1-alpha)* Приём.alpha




рисование линий на основе исходника http://delphidevelop.ru/publ/1-1-0-190






свободный исходный код доступен по ссылки /download/draw.rar


http://netsoftware.ucoz.ru/29_bystryj_sposob_alfa_nalozhenija.zip
Просмотров: 1636 | Добавил: NetSoftWare | Дата: 16.07.2011 | Комментарии (1)

Программа для публикации исходников создана для вывода содержимого всех файлов исходного кода в один и подсветка синтаксиса языка. может быть модифицирована под ваши нужды.



порядок действий.

1 Необходимо выбрать директорию где находиться нужный нам исходник
2 Собрать все Pas файлы в один файл
3 Сохранить все в один rtf файл

Скриншот


файл проекта можно скачать скачать файл
Просмотров: 942 | Добавил: NetSoftWare | Дата: 15.07.2011 | Комментарии (0)

Загружены примеры работ на Delphi & Pascal
курсовая работа по программированию баз данных Delphi и Access
 
Базы данных 

Приложение баз данных предназначено для взаимодействия с некоторым источником данных — базой данных (БД). Взаимодействие подразумевает получение данных, их представление в определенном формате для просмотра пользователем, редактирование в соответствии с реализованными в программе бизнес- алгоритмами и возврат обработанных данных обратно в базу данных.

В качестве источника данных могут выступать как собственно базы данных, так и обычные файлы — текстовые, электронные таблицы и т. д. Но здесь мы будем рассматривать приложения, работающие с базам ... Читать дальше »

Просмотров: 1213 | Добавил: NetSoftWare | Дата: 14.07.2011 | Комментарии (0)

Просмотров: 1581 | Добавил: NetSoftWare | Дата: 14.07.2011 | Комментарии (0)

« 1 2 ... 9 10 11